Software Architect

Siemens AG
Amberg, Germany
2 days ago

Role details

Contract type
Permanent contract
Employment type
Full-time (> 32 hours)
Working hours
Regular working hours
Languages
English, German

Job location

Amberg, Germany

Tech stack

HTML
JavaScript
.NET
API
Automation of Tests
Azure
Bootstrap
C Sharp (Programming Language)
Cloud Computing
Static Program Analysis
Computer Programming
Digital Rendering
Continuous Integration
Command-Query Responsibility Segregation (Software Development)
DevOps
Github
Nunit
Open Web Application Security
Mstest
Zero Trust Network Access
Service Development Studio
Software Engineering
SonarQube
Web Applications
WebSocket
Software Distribution
Devexpress
Caching
Backend
GIT
Xunit
Angular
Information Technology
Github Enterprise
Bicep
Front End Software Development
DDD (Domain Driven Development)
REST
Terraform
Api Management
Serverless Computing
Key Vault
Microservices

Job description

Da jeder von uns 300.000 Mitarbeitenden andere Benefits als besonders wichtig empfindet und wir an dieser Stelle nicht unser ganzes Benefit-Portfolio auflisten können, findest du hier weitere Informationen. Die einzelnen Benefits unterliegen gesetzlichen, tarif-/vertraglichen oder betrieblichen Bedingungen. Verändere die Welt von morgen:

  • Sie sind verantwortlich für die Entwicklung, Sicherheit, Wartung und den operativen Betrieb von Webanwendungen auf Basis moderner .NET- und Azure-Architekturen
  • Sie führen proaktiv Anforderungsanalysen durch und initiieren IT-Projekte zur Anwendungsentwicklung in enger Zusammenarbeit mit internen Stakeholdern
  • Sie planen, steuern und überwachen internationale Kundenprojekte und begleiten diese umfassend von der Konzeption über die Entwicklung, das Testing, den Rollout bis hin zum erfolgreichen Betrieb - inklusive Koordination mit externen Entwicklungspartnern
  • Sie übernehmen alle Aufgaben im Zusammenhang mit dem Plattformbetrieb, insbesondere im Hinblick auf technische oder sicherheitsrelevante Themen
  • Sie beteiligen sich an internen Prozessen zur Ressourcen- und Budgetplanung
  • Sie stellen sicher, dass Anwendungen, Services und sämtliche zugehörige Dokumentationen gemäß internen Standards und Richtlinien entwickelt werden, + Masterabschluss (oder vergleichbarer Abschluss) in Informatik, Wirtschaftsinformatik oder einer verwandten Fachrichtung
  • Erfahrungen und Kenntnisse
  • Applikations- & Serviceentwicklung: Einsatz von .NET 8+ und C# zur Entwicklung von RESTful APIs, Microservices und Integrationskomponenten; Erstellung von sauberem, wartbarem und testbarem Code unter Nutzung etablierter Architekturprinzipien (z. B. Clean Architecture, DDD, CQRS)
  • Cloud- & Platform Engineering: Entwurf und Implementierung cloud-nativer Lösungen auf Basis von Microsoft Azure, einschließlich Azure App Service, Azure Functions, API Management, Key Vault und weiterer relevanter Services
  • DevOps & Automatisierung: Nutzung von CI/CD-Pipelines (Azure DevOps, GitHub Actions), Integration automatisierter Tests und Codequalitätsprüfungen sowie Verwaltung von Infrastruktur als Code (Terraform, Bicep)
  • Qualität, Sicherheit & Compliance: Umsetzung sicherer Coding-Praktiken und Einhaltung interner Richtlinien, Industriestandards und Architekturprinzipien; Entwicklung von Unit-, Integrations- und End-to-End-Tests (xUnit, NUnit, MSTest)

Requirements

  • Erfahrung mit Angular und Bootstrap sowie mit JavaScript und HTML zur Entwicklung moderner Webanwendungen
  • Praxisnahe Erfahrung mit Azure oder einem anderen Cloud-Anbieter, CI/CD-Tools, automatisierten Deployment-Prozessen, Git, Git-Erweiterungen und Git-Workflows.
  • Kenntnisse in Unit, Integrations- und automatisierten Tests sowie in Codeanalyse-Tools (z. B. SonarQube, MEND)
  • Wünschenswerte Zusatzqualifikationen: Erfahrung mit DevExpress/DevExtreme, M365LowCodePlattformen, Microsoft Graph API, GitHub Enterprise, Azure DevOps sowie ein fundiertes Verständnis von Sicherheitsframeworks wie OWASP und Zero Trust
  • Analyse, Behebung und Lösung komplexer technischer Probleme über Backend- und Frontend-Ebenen hinweg
  • Mitarbeit an Systemverbesserungen, CodebasisOptimierungen und technischen Innovationsinitiativen
  • Erfahrung in der FrontendPerformanceoptimierung, z. B. Lazy Loading, Code Splitting, Caching, effizientes Rendering und WebSockets
  • Arbeitsweise
  • Ausgeprägte analytische und problemlösungsorientierte Fähigkeiten; Fähigkeit, komplexe technische Sachverhalte verständlich zu kommunizieren; Teamgeist, Offenheit für Feedback sowie Engagement für kontinuierliches Lernen und technologische Weiterentwicklung
  • Sprachkenntnisse
  • Sehr gute mündliche und schriftliche Kommunikationsfähigkeiten in Englisch und Deutsch (jeweils mind. C1), geeignet für ein internationales Arbeitsumfeld

Benefits & conditions

Was wir dir bieten: / Als Teil unseres Teams hast du: / Das wirst du an uns lieben:

  • Ein attraktives Vergütungspaket
  • Zugang zu Aktienplänen für Mitarbeitende
  • Flexible Weiterbildungsmöglichkeiten sowohl für deine berufliche, als auch persönliche Entwicklung, die du auf deine Interessen abstimmen kannst
  • Barrierefreie Standorte

About the company

Bei Siemens sind wir überzeugt: Wer sich wertgeschätzt und zugehörig fühlt, kann das eigene Potenzial voll entwickeln. Deshalb schaffen wir ein inklusives Arbeitsumfeld, in dem jede Person ein Gefühl der Zugehörigkeit erfährt und in dem individuelle Perspektiven und Erfahrungen geschätzt werden. Unser Engagement für Fairness und Respekt gilt für alle Bewerbenden. Wir legen Wert auf Chancengleichheit und freuen uns über Bewerbungen von Menschen mit unterschiedlichen Hintergründen, ausdrücklich auch von Menschen mit Behinderung. Über uns Stell dir vor, du könntest deine Ideen in die DNA von Gebäuden und Infrastrukturen einfließen lassen! Wir, das Team von Siemens im Bereich Smart Infrastructure Electrical Products, haben uns zum Ziel gesetzt, modernste Technologien für Gebäude zu entwickeln, die sowohl der Gesellschaft als auch der Umwelt zugutekommen. Klingt das nach einem Plan, den du mit uns verfolgen möchtest? Mehr Informationen zum Bereich und den Produkten findest du hier: https://www.siemens.com/de/de/unternehmen/themenfelder/smart-infrastructure.html

Apply for this position